One of the most influential PlayStation games of all time is Final Fantasy VII (1997), a title that revolutionized the RPG genre. Released on the PS1, Final Fantasy VII introduced players to the richly developed world of Gaia, where they Slot game malaysia followed the story of Cloud Strife and his companions in a battle against the oppressive Shinra Corporation and the malevolent Sephiroth. Its deeply emotional story, coupled with unforgettable characters and innovative turn-based combat, made it a defining moment for PlayStation and RPGs as a whole. Final Fantasy VII remains a landmark game, both for its technical achievements and its ability to push the boundaries of storytelling in gaming.

With the release of the PS2 in 2000, PlayStation solidified its place in the hearts of gamers with Grand Theft Auto: San Andreas (2004). This open-world game set a new standard for freedom and immersion in gaming. Players took on the role of CJ, Live casino malaysia a young man returning to his home city of Los Santos, to navigate a world filled with crime, corruption, and gang warfare. The sheer scale of the game world, coupled with its narrative depth and controversial content, made San Andreas a cultural phenomenon. The game’s open-ended gameplay allowed players to explore, cause mayhem, or focus on the main story, providing an experience that was as diverse as it was compelling.

As PlayStation transitioned into the next generation with the PS3, a new wave of critically acclaimed games began to emerge. The Last of Us (2013) stands out as one of the most influential titles in modern gaming. The game, developed by Online betting malaysia Naughty Dog, introduced players to Joel and Ellie, two survivors in a brutal post-apocalyptic world. What set The Last of Us apart was its emotionally charged narrative, which explored themes of survival, loss, and the complexities of human relationships. The game’s cinematic presentation, compelling gameplay, and deep storytelling made it a defining title of the PS3 generation, earning numerous Game of the Year awards and securing its place among the best PlayStation games ever.

The PlayStation 4 era brought some of the most visually stunning and narratively rich games in the history of the platform. Titles like God of War (2018) and Horizon Zero Dawn (2017) pushed the boundaries of what was possible in video games. God of War reinvented the franchise, shifting the focus from Kratos’ rage-driven quest for vengeance to a more nuanced exploration of his relationship with his son, Atreus. The game’s seamless combat, intricate world-building, and emotional depth made it one of the best PlayStation games of all time. Similarly, Horizon Zero Dawn, with its lush open world and unique combat mechanics, introduced players to Aloy, a young hunter navigating a post-apocalyptic world filled with robotic creatures. Both games showcased PlayStation’s commitment to delivering groundbreaking experiences that combine innovation, storytelling, and breathtaking visuals.
